Why Your Website Isn't Getting You Leads – And How to Fix It
- Agape Digital Solutions
- May 6
- 4 min read
Most small businesses have a website that looks great but just isn't bringing in any new leads.
It's a common problem among businesses in Leicester, and chances are it's the same with your website.
A good-looking website is only half the battle.
If it's not converting visitors into enquiries, it's not doing its job.
In this post, we’ll break down why your website might not be generating leads, and more importantly, how to fix it
Why Your Website Isn't Getting Leads
We've spoken to a group of small business owners within Leicester about this, and here's what we found...
A lack of knowledge is a big issue for these owners, and most of them either don't have the drive to learn, or simply don't know where to look for the right information.
They don't understand the purpose of a website, and they don't understand how to properly advertise their business online.
Sounds like you?
We're here to help...
If your website isn’t delivering leads, it’s usually down to a few common (but easily fixable) issues.

You're Getting Traffic... But Not The Right Kind
A common issue we see is websites getting visits from people who were never going to become customers in the first place.
What’s going wrong:
Your site is ranking for the wrong keywords
Your ads or social posts are attracting the wrong audience
Your location or services aren’t clearly stated
Fix it:
Use local SEO to target searches like “Leicester plumber” or “guitar shop in Leicester”
Make your homepage and service pages super clear about what you offer and who you help
Review your Google Analytics or ask us for a free website audit
There's No Clear Call-to-Action (CTA)
A CTA is simply a prompt to get your target audience to take a desired action.
Think of your website like a shop...
If someone walks in and no one greets them or tells them what to do next, they’ll likely leave.
What’s going wrong:
No visible “Book Now”, “Get a Quote” or “Contact Us” buttons
Calls-to-action are hidden, vague, or only at the bottom of the page
The next step isn’t obvious or appealing enough
Fix it:
Add clear, visible CTAs on every page
Use action-driven language like “Let’s Talk”, “Grab Your Free Quote”, or “Book Your Free Audit”
Place CTAs above the fold (the part of the page you see before scrolling)
Your Website’s Slow or Looks Bad on Mobile
Over half of website visits now come from mobile devices.
If your site loads slowly or looks broken on phones, you’re losing leads by the second.
What’s going wrong:
Slow loading speeds (especially on mobile data)
Layout breaks or hard-to-click buttons on smaller screens
Images that take too long to load or don’t resize properly
Fix it:
Compress images and fix speed issues
Use a responsive design that works on all devices
Test your site on different phones (or ask your customers for feedback)
You're Not Building Trust
Visitors won’t reach out if they don’t trust you — no matter how nice your website looks.
What’s going wrong: (understandable if your business is new, but make an effort to fix these when you can)
No testimonials, case studies, or reviews
No clear information about your experience, certifications, or team
Missing social proof or real-world examples
Fix it:
Add real testimonials (even a few short quotes go a long way)
Include a “Why Choose Us” section with key reasons to trust you
Use photos of your actual work, team, or shop — stock images don’t build trust
You're Not Capturing People Who AREN'T Ready Yet
Yes, you read that right.
Not everyone will call you the first time they visit your site...
But that doesn’t mean they’re not interested.
What’s going wrong:
No lead magnet (free guide, checklist, quote, etc.)
No email opt-in or follow-up process
No retargeting ads or way to stay in touch
Fix it:
Offer something valuable in exchange for an email, like a free “house DIY guide” or “10 tips to maintain your instruments”
Set up email marketing to follow up with leads automatically
Use retargeting ads to bring visitors back
Final Thoughts
Your website should be working hard for your business.
It's not just a digital business card...
It's your best lead generator!
Now you know why your website isn't getting any leads...
You need to put the time and effort into optimising your website, or we could do it for you.
We specialise in helping Leicester-based businesses turn their websites into powerful marketing machines.
Whether you’re a local tradesman or run a family-owned shop, we've got the expertise and tools to help your business grow digitally.
If you'd like us to do all the hard website work for you, book a call today to get started!
Wan't to Know Why Your Website Isn't Getting Leads?
We’re offering a free website audit — no strings, no jargon, just honest, helpful feedback tailored to your business.
👉 Book your free audit now. Let’s unlock your business potential together.